Design Your Own Garden – And Save A Lot Of Green
Design your own garden and save money without the need for a landscaper
When you design your own garden then anything can go. You just need a few basics to start your garden off. The one thing for you to keep in mind when gardening would be to start off small. A little seed bed, about 20 or 30 square feet, will be fine at first. This space will probably be sufficient for about 25 plants, which will allow you to experiment with your garden and to either develop a love or a hatred for it. If you find that you love to garden, you can always add on more space and plant more seeds or plants later on.
Another thing you will want to do is select the perfect spot for your garden. Gardening needs to be carried out at a location which obtains a minimum of 6 hours of sunshine a day. Try to keep your garden location away from big trees and shrubs that could use up your garden’s water supply and leech nutrients from the soil.
It is also a good idea to design your own garden approximately 3 feet away from any kind of fencing as well as any other large structures. In hot climates, it may be beneficial to pick an area that should receive some shade from the midday sunlight. You can possess a healthy garden with up to 10 to 12 hours of sunlight, but this will depend on the type of plants or seeds that you buy.
Soil can possibly be enhanced, by enriching your soil, you will be assured to have a flourishing garden. Stay away from locations which have rocky ground, sharp inclines, as well as spots where there is standing water.
At this point, comes the actual work. Begin digging. Gardening is not really a spotless pastime, you are about to get grime underneath your fingernails. Hopefully, your end results will be well worth this little inconvenience. Initially, clear away rubble and debris, along with grass and weeds.
Next, dig up your area. You can do this with a shovel or if you are lucky enough to have a rototiller, then by all means use that. Turn your soil to about 1 foot or so deep. Level up your soil and also include compost or perhaps some minerals should you feel they are essential for your soil. In case your soil is very acidic, you can add lime, or if it is too sandy, then you can add some peat moss. Plants will certainly flourish in neutral to acidic soil which has an added fertilizer.
Should you purchase seed products, then plant these based on the instructions. If choosing plants, select plants with green, healthy looking leaves and stems, as well as a healthy root base. Position the smaller sized plants towards the front of the garden as well as the bigger plants towards the back part of your garden. The main element to make your garden flourish, is definitely planting in the appropriate time frame.
Be certain the frosts are over prior to planting. In case you are planting seed products, the package, in most cases, explain precisely when you may plant them to attain optimum growth.
Water is crucial to your plants growth, so make sure they receive enough of this. You can hand water your garden if you only have the 20 to 30 plants advised for a small beginner garden. If you have a larger sized garden, then you can use the sprinklers or a garden hose.
Watering your garden should be done in the cooler parts of the day, so the soil will retain more of the moisture. The amount of water your plants need will depend on the type of plants that you planted. Most plants need at least an inch of water weekly.
Throughout the hottest times of the summer, your plants will need to be watered about three times per week. You can easily judge by the look of your plants if they are receiving enough water for optimal growth.
The most helpful element you can add to your soil is a few inches of mulch. Mulch will keep the moisture in your soil. You can use a lot of things for mulch, such as grass clippings, wood chips, manure, or just some leaves.
You can certainly be innovative and imaginative when you design your own garden. Another handy tip before you start anything is to take pencil and paper and design a nice shape for your garden layout. Make new layouts every year and pretty soon you will have the best looking garden on the block.
